A secondary email address or phone number allows you to log into your account and forward receipts to receipts@expensify.com from either email or phone number.

Adding a Secondary Login to your account

1) Sign in to your Expensify account on a browser at www.expensify.com.

Note: This will need to be done from the web, and you will not be able to add a secondary email or phone number using the mobile app.

2) Go to Settings > Account > Account Details > scroll down to Secondary Logins > click the Add Secondary Login button.

3) Enter an email or mobile phone number (including the international code).

4) You'll be prompted to enter the Magic Code that was sent to the email address you're adding as a Secondary Login.

Making a secondary login your primary login

If you merge your two existing Expensify accounts, the account that you merge into will become the primary login. The account that was merged from will become the secondary login, though you can choose to make either the primary login.

After you've created a secondary login, you will have the ability to make that secondary login your primary login.

Note: your company may restrict the ability to do this.

To make that change, click Make Primary. You can then remove the old email address or phone number if you'd like.


Important notes about Secondary Logins:

Secondary logins can only be added if the email address or phone number is not already linked to an existing Expensify account.

If the account already exists, you must merge accounts or disconnect the email or phone number from the other account by clicking the Remove button.

If you want to remove a Secondary Login from a primary account but you no longer have access to the primary account, you can disconnect a Secondary Login from the Expensify web sign-in page.

Go to www.expensify.com and click Email or Phone to enter your Secondary Login, then click Unlink Account to remove the Secondary Login from your inaccessible primary account.
